MEN’S THERAPY GROUP TO MEET WEEKLY, FOR 6 WEEKS (beginning the second week of May) A moderated discussion to include focus on relationships with other men, with women, with children, with ourselves… handling work stresses, anger (and other difficult feelings)… identity issues, as well as other topics of mutual interest Are you working from a home-based office? A stay-at-home Dad? Unemployed? Retired? (Or, do you know someone who is, who could use such a group?) *Meetings will take place during the day* Please contact Michele Zembow, PhD., Psychologist 973-762-7227, for more information
